Immediate past Chairman of the Ijaw Youth Council in Western Zone, Chief Frank Akiefa, has congratulated the duo His Royal Majesty Elder Captain Joseph Timiyan (Agbonu) and His Royal Majesty, Emmanuel Arikawei, the Ebenanoweis of Ogulagha and Obotebe kingdoms respectively, on their appointment into the Delta State Traditional Council.

In a congratulatory message obtained by Daily Report Nigeria, the Pere-Agbe of Ogbolubiri Mein Kingdom poured encomiums on the duo, who are paramount rulers of his paternal and maternal homes.

Akiefa, who described the traditional rulers as pillars of their respective kingdoms, also commended Governor Ifeanyi Okowa for counting the duo worthy of their new roles.

Expressing conviction that the paramount rulers will live up to expectations in their new roles, Akiefa said;

“You have indeed displayed strength as pillars of your respective kingdoms, no doubts.

“I congratulate you on your appointments into the Delta State Traditional Council with convictions that you are equal to the task before you.

“I also want to single out Governor Ifeanyi Okowa for commendation, for particularly counting the above trio and every other traditional ruler on the new list of the State’s Traditional Council.

“This further demonstrates that every strata of governance is essential to the further growth and development of our dear State.

“Together, we shall make Delta State great. Congratulations,” Akiefa added.
